Dr El-Sobky works as a professor of orthopedic surgery at the Faculty of Medicine, Ain Shams University, Cairo, Egypt. He subspecializes in pediatric orthopedics especially Cerebral Palsy Surgery. He is principally involved in clinical research and education relating to children’s orthopedics and childhood neuromuscular disorders. Dr El-Sobky served as a member on the education committee and the International Scientific Advisory Board of the American Academy for Cerebral Palsy and Developmental Medicine. He also serves on the editorial and reviewer board of several society journals. Further scientific contributions include peer-reviewed publications in leading orthopedic journals.
